Re: Recommendation for Sheila McNair



To Whom It May Concern:

I am pleased to write this letter of recommendation for Ms. Sheila McNair for the Training and
Evaluation position.

I have known Ms. McNair since 2006, when she hired me as a teacher for the Team-Up After
School Program at Reynolds Lane Elementary School in Jacksonville, Florida. I worked closely
there with Ms. McNair for seven years during her tenure as Project Manager, and grew to respect
her devotion to both her students and staff.

Ms. McNair went above and beyond in her efforts to enrich the lives of her students,
supplementing the academic components of her program with activities such as ballroom dancing,
etiquette classes, and the Jump Start Strings program, whereby violins and lessons by members of
the local symphony were provided to her students, many of whom went on to play with
accomplishment.

Able to strike a balance between being a member of a team and its leader, Ms. McNairs style of
training set clear standards and expectations for her staff, providing autonomy where appropriate
and direction when needed. She has strong people skills and developed a reputation as someone
who listens to and respects other voices and opinions, making her well-equipped to navigate
conflict and change. These qualities give her the ability to bring different types of people together
to form a team, providing support for each other while focusing on getting the job done.

Ms. McNair is a person of high integrity, and I recommend her without reservation for the
Training and Evaluation position. If I can be of any further assistance, please do not hesitate to
contact me.
